Output 077f5e307882305669320dcedcc94177e30e939d8d9942bb586d95b9e07c6baf:0

value
34108175
script pubkey
OP_0 OP_PUSHBYTES_20 7ccbb8e07cc3d6134efffb348bf041da10daf9a1
address
bc1q0n9m3cruc0tpxnhllv6ghuzpmggd47dpwd4chg
transaction
077f5e307882305669320dcedcc94177e30e939d8d9942bb586d95b9e07c6baf
spent
true